Engineering Technician I/II
Engineering technician job in Vacaville, CA
Solano Irrigation District is seeking a highly motivated individual to perform a variety of paraprofessional engineering field and office tasks - with Underground Service Alerts (USA) locating and field marking as the primary, daily responsibility. This position plays a critical safety role for District and partner-agency infrastructure by ensuring accurate locating, timely USA ticket response, and clear communication with excavators. Typical work includes USA research and field markings, documenting and updating map data, drafting, surveying, technical support for Engineers, Operations, and the District Engineer. Candidates must be comfortable spending most of their day performing office research and field-based USA activities and interacting directly with contractors and the public. Other assignments may include construction inspection, drafting, surveying and mapping.
Engineering Technician I - This is the entry-level classification in the Engineering Technician series. Incumbents work under immediate supervision while learning job tasks and are expected to progress to working under general supervision as procedures and processes of assigned responsibilities are learned.
Engineering Technician II - This is the journey-level classification in the series and is distinguished from the level I by the full range of assigned duties. Incumbents at this level receive only occasional instruction or assistance as new or unique situations arise and are fully aware of the operating procedures and policies within the work unit. Positions in this class are normally filled by advancement from level I.

Retirement - Solano Irrigation District participates in the California Public Employees Retirement System (CalPERS).
Classic CalPERS Members - benefits include equivalency of 2%@60 formula with the following provisions: final compensation is the monthly average of highest 36 consecutive months; and credit for unused sick leave. Employees pay 7% Employee Contribution.
New CalPERS Members - benefits include equivalency of 2%@62 formula with the following provisions: three-year final compensation period used to calculate the average final compensation; and credit for unused sick leave. Employee pays 6.75% Employee Contribution.
Retiree Health Insurance - Employees are eligible for retiree health insurance benefits following 10 years of full-time service.
Deferred Compensation - 457 plan available, with Employer match up to $100 per pay period.
Health Insurance - Plans include Anthem Blue Cross HMO and PPO plans and a Kaiser Permanente plan. The District pays a portion of the premium for employee and dependent coverage.
Dental Insurance - Dental provider is Delta Dental. District pays full premium for both employee and dependents.
Vision Insurance - Vision provider is VSP. District pays full premium for both employee and dependents.
Life Insurance - Benefit is equal to 2x annual base salary rounded to the next higher $1,000, up to a maximum of $300,000. Premium is paid by the District.
Educational Assistance - District reimburses up to $450 per calendar year for eligible expenses.
Flexible Spending Account - Tax deferred payments for dependent care, health care, and certain benefit premiums.
Administrative Leave for Exempt Employees - Exempt employees receive 60 hours of Administrative Leave per year, which must be used within the calendar year.
Administrative Leave - Exempt employees also receive an additional 80 hours of Administrative Leave, which accrues as vacation time.
Vacation and Sick Leave - Vacation is accrued bi-weekly at 80 hours per year during the first year. Employees accrue 12 days of sick leave per year, calculated bi-weekly.
Holidays - 11 scheduled holidays and 1 floating holiday per calendar year.

Entry Level Engineer - Leadership Technical Orientation Program (LTOP)
Engineering technician job in Pittsburg, CA
Program\:
The Linde Leadership and Technical Orientation Program (LTOP) is a program that is sponsored by Linde's United States Bulk and On-Site unit. The program has a class of engineers that go through 52 weeks of training in a structured curriculum that is designed to give a very broad exposure to all aspects of plant operations with limited exposure to the broader Linde organization. The curriculum contains training common to operations with an opportunity for technical cross training. The LTOP is a mentored program, with each participant assigned a sponsor, and is specifically designed for those desiring to use an engineering/technical degree to leverage a management career and grow within the organization.
Specific areas of operations that you will be required to study include all of the various product line processes (air separation, hydrogen, hydrogen-carbon monoxide, carbon dioxide, helium, rare gases and standard plants); safety, health and environmental; distribution, logistics and customer service. Operations support functions will be covered as well.
LTOP engineers will be expected to become actively involved in many aspects of their assigned training sites' activities and support their daily operations. These activities may include plant startups or shutdowns, maintenance, project planning and execution, training, problem solving, safety program execution, customer interface, personnel management, efficiency monitoring, product shipping and scheduling/planning. Specific activities that will be performed by the engineer are related to the day-to-day operation of the plant and include but is not limited to the following\:
Operation of the plant using the control system and physical equipment in the field such as motors, compressors, pumps, instrumentation, and various utilities (electrical, water, steam, and instrument gas).
Assessing the efficiency and operating capability of plant equipment specifically as it relates to energy consumption.
Making changes to operating modes or to equipment to optimize efficiency.
Troubleshooting plant process and equipment problems and implementing solutions.
Utilizing control systems and high-level advanced controls technology to optimize plant performance.
Training operators in the areas of safety and plant operations.
Providing some supervision of plant personnel or drivers as assigned by facility management.
Monitoring compliance with internal Quality Assurance program requirements and initiating actions to correct non-conformance as appropriate.
Executing various aspects of the Linde Safety Program including training, documentation, inspections, and correction of deficiencies.
Monitoring plant and distribution costs for alignment with budgets and targets for improvement.
Assisting plant operations and distribution personnel with day-to-day work activities as required such as operating the plant, taking readings, doing inspections, starting, and stopping equipment, filling product vehicles, and performing Quality Assurance tests.
Executing projects in the plant in accordance with budgets, standards, and facility operating schedules Participating in technical sales and business development activities.

Engineering Technician
Engineering technician job in West Sacramento, CA
Exciting opportunity for an
Engineering Technician
to join Cramer Fish Sciences in West Sacramento!
This
full-time
position will support our river restoration design and monitoring projects through data collection, analysis, and the development of technical design drawings and graphics using AutoCAD/ArcGIS. Experience in hydrology and hydraulics, drafting and engineering design, GIS, and/or geomorphology highly desired.
If you have experience with CAD, GIS, hydrology, hydraulic modeling and a passion for environmental conservation, we encourage you to apply!
HOW TO APPLY: *************************************************
ESSENTIAL DUTIES & RESPONSIBILITIES:
Provide technical support for the analysis and engineering design of riverine systems
Perform data collection and analyses related to streamflow hydrology and hydraulics, sediment transport, and topographic data
Support the development of plan sheets, maps, sections, profiles, details, and other graphics using AutoCAD to convey design elements
Support hydrologic and hydraulic analysis including data synthesis and model development (including HEC-RAS, SRH-2D, HEC-HMS, HSPF, and others).
Document, maintain, and refine computer aided drafting (CAD) standards and workflows
Revising plan sheets marked up by clients and/or engineers

Controls Technician
Engineering technician job in Woodland, CA
Pacific Coast Producers (PCP), a growing agricultural cooperative with food production facilities across the West Coast, is seeking an experienced Controls Technician to join its team at its facility in Woodland, CA. PCP is dedicated to investing in its people and fostering a culture of service, where each employee can do their best to make affordable, high-quality food for customers across North America.
Our state-of-the-art Woodland facility uses advanced technology to process whole tomatoes into various products such as diced, crushed, stewed, sauces, and paste. The facility features a number of advanced technologies that are designed to enhance the quality of the products. For example, a cutting-edge sorting system ensures only the highest quality tomatoes are used. We are committed to sustainability, using a closed-loop water system and renewable energy sources like solar power to minimize our carbon footprint. The Woodland facility is a prime example of Pacific Coast Producers' dedication to quality, efficiency, and sustainability.
Pay Rate: $39.04 per hour. This is a full-time, on-site role (40 hours per week), with occasional weekend and overtime hours required as needed at our Woodland, CA Production Facility. This position is part of a seniority based Collective Bargaining Unit (CBA) and requires work on various shifts.
The Controls Technician ensures the operation of control equipment within the facility by conducting preventative maintenance, load calculations, basic circuit installations, and electrical system testing and performs the following duties:
Key responsibilities include
Install, adjust, maintain, troubleshoot, repair and overhaul controls systems, instruments, and related equipment.
Recognize and correct potential controls system failures.
Test, time, and calibrate pneumatic and electromechanical components, programmable logic controllers (PLCs), Human Machine Interface (HMI) hardware and software, printers, level and temperature devices, control valves, chart recorders and similar components, and other devices or technology for efficient performance.
Read blueprints, charts, sketches, and operating instructions and proceed accordingly.
Keep maintenance records on controls systems and/or equipment.
Obtain and maintain an adequate supply of applicable repair parts.
Responsible for work and layout, requisitioning necessary equipment.
Conduct load calculations to determine: Wire size, conduit size, transformer size and power supply size.
Basic circuit installations to include: layout conduit, bend conduit, pull wire, land wiring, test and finalize circuit installation.
Conduct electrical system testing utilizing electrical circuit instrumentation: i.e. multi-meter, amp probe, oscilloscope, etc.

YOUR ROLE We are seeking a motivated and technically curious summer intern to join our team in developing QEMU support for Wind River's VxWorks. This internship offers a hands-on opportunity to work at the intersection of virtualization, embedded systems, and real-time operating systems (RTOS), contributing to the enablement of automotive-grade simulation environments.In your daily job you will:
Extend QEMU by adding support for a new board specification tailored for VxWorks
Design and implement virtual memory layout consistent with the target hardware architecture and RTOS requirements.
Develop virtual serial port support to enable console I/O and debugging capabilities within QEMU.
Integrate and validate the QEMU model by running a real-world VxWorks binary application.
Document your work and present a demo showcasing the simulation of a simple RTOS application in QEMU.
Gain experience in low-level system modeling and virtualization.
Understand the basic architecture and boot flow of VxWorks.
Learn how to simulate embedded platforms using QEMU.
Develop skills in debugging and validating real-time systems in virtual environments.
